In Harrison, NY, a variety of mental health treatments may be available to cater to different needs. These can include outpatient therapy, which encompasses individual therapy, group therapy, and family therapy sessions. Intensive outpatient programs (IOPs) may also be available, providing a more structured treatment while allowing patients to maintain their daily routines. Inpatient or residential treatment centers offer 24/7 care for individuals with severe mental health issues. Additionally, Harrison, NY may offer specialized programs for conditions such as anxiety, depression, PTSD, and substance abuse. Holistic treatments, including yoga, meditation, and acupuncture, may also be accessible.
During your first therapy session in Harrison, NY, you can expect to complete some initial paperwork, including consent forms and questionnaires about your mental health history. The therapist will spend time getting to know you, discussing your reasons for seeking therapy, and understanding your goals. This session is typically more about information gathering and less about diving into deep issues. The therapist will explain their approach to treatment, discuss confidentiality, and outline what you can expect from future sessions. It's also a time for you to ask any questions you might have about the therapy process.
There may be affordable mental health treatment options in Harrison, New York. Community mental health centers may offer sliding scale fees based on income. Nonprofit organizations may provide affordable treatment options. Additionally, certain universities and training institutes may have clinics where therapy may be provided by supervised trainees at reduced rates. For those with health insurance, mental health services may be covered, either partially or fully, depending on the plan.
Signs that someone might need mental health treatment can vary widely but often include significant changes in mood, behavior, or personality. Persistent feelings of sadness, hopelessness, or anxiety are common indicators. Other signs include withdrawing from social activities, changes in sleeping or eating habits, experiencing intense mood swings, and difficulty coping with daily stress. Physical symptoms such as unexplained aches and pains can also be linked to mental health issues. If someone is talking about self-harm or suicide, it's crucial to seek immediate help. It's important to recognize these signs early and encourage seeking professional assistance.
Residential mental health treatment centers in Harrison, NY may offer a comprehensive range of services designed to address various mental health conditions. These services typically could include individual therapy, group therapy, family therapy, and psychiatric services. Patients receive 24/7 care and supervision in a structured environment. Inpatient mental health centers may also provide medication management, holistic therapies (such as yoga, meditation, and art therapy), and recreational activities. Many treatment facilities offer specialized programs for substance abuse, eating disorders, trauma, and other specific conditions. The goal is to create a supportive, therapeutic environment that promotes healing and recovery.
The length of stay in a residential mental health treatment center varies depending on the individual's needs and the severity of their condition. Typical stays can range from 30 to 90 days. However, some patients may require longer treatment periods, extending to six months or more. Treatment plans are highly individualized, with the duration tailored to ensure comprehensive recovery. The goal is to provide enough time for patients to stabilize, engage in intensive therapy, and develop coping strategies before transitioning back to daily life.
Finding a reputable residential mental health treatment center in Harrison, New York involves thorough research and consideration. Start by consulting with your primary care physician or mental health professional for recommendations. Online resources like the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A) and the American Residential Treatment Association (ARTA) provide directories of accredited facilities. Reading reviews and testimonials from former patients and their families can offer valuable insights. Additionally, verify the center's licensing and accreditation status through organizations like the Joint Commission or CARF International. Visiting the center and speaking with staff can also help ensure it meets your needs.
When preparing for a stay at a residential mental health treatment center, it's important to pack items that will ensure comfort and support your treatment. Essentials include comfortable clothing, sleepwear, and personal hygiene products. Bring any prescribed medications and a list of current medications and dosages. Most centers suggest bringing a journal, books, or other forms of entertainment that do not involve electronics. It’s also helpful to pack personal items that provide comfort, such as a favorite blanket or pillow. Be sure to check with the center for a specific list of permitted and prohibited items, as some items may be restricted to maintain a safe environment.
The admission process for a residential mental health treatment center in Harrison, NY may begin with an initial assessment or intake evaluation. This evaluation can be conducted over the phone or in person and involves discussing your medical and mental health history, current symptoms, and treatment goals. Based on this assessment, the center's admissions team will try to determine if their program is a suitable match for your needs. Once accepted, you will complete necessary paperwork, including consent forms and financial agreements. The admissions team should then coordinate your arrival date and provide a detailed list of what to bring. Upon arrival, you will likely undergo a comprehensive medical and psychological evaluation to develop a personalized treatment plan.
